China ‘taken aback’ by WHO’s plan for 2nd probe into origins of COVID-19
China cannot accept the World Health Organization’s plan for the second phase of a study into the origins of COVID-19, a senior Chinese health official said Thursday.Zeng Yixin, the vice minister of the National Health Commission, said he was “rather taken aback” by the call for a further into the pandemic’s origins and specifically, the theory that the virus might have leaked from a Chinese lab.He dismissed the lab leak theory as a rumour that runs counter to common sense and science.“It is impossible for us to accept such an origin-tracing plan,” he said a a news conference called to address the COVID-19 origins issue.

Canada’s COVID-19 vaccination rate is slowing. That’s leading to wastage, experts warn
COVID-19 vaccines is slowly dropping, experts say, and they warn those waiting to see whether cases spike before getting their jabs are wasting time the body needs to build sufficient immunity.Less than one per cent (0.98) of Canadians were vaccinated per day over the last week, a decrease from the record-high daily rate of 1.44 at the end of June, according Our World in Data. A vaccine tracker created by a University of Saskatchewan student shows daily average first doses have dropped to fewer than 40,000 from roughly 96,000 a month ago.A drop is to be expected, since 80 per cent of the eligible population already has at least one dose and close to 60 per cent are fully vaccinated.

‘Vaccine certificates’ may speed up reopening, incentivize vaccination: Ontario science table
COVID-19 Science Advisory Table suggests “vaccine certificates” could speed up reopening in the province and may incentivize more people to get vaccinated.The table, which advises the provincial government on its response to COVID-19, published a brief regarding vaccine certificates on Wednesday.“COVID-19 vaccine certificates may have a practical short-term utility for supporting and maintaining economic and societal reopening,” a summary of the brief said.“In the longer-term, vaccine certificates may be useful as verifiable, secure, standardized, and accessible electronic or paper records of immunization.” Ontario not considering making COVID-19 vaccinations mandatory for health-care workers: Doug Ford The report said the certificates

Global COVID-19 cases rise 12% in past week
According to the latest data from the World Health Organization's (WHO's) weekly situation report, global COVID-19 cases rose 12% in the past week, with all regions except the Americas and Africa reporting increases. Cases have risen globally since the beginning of the month.
